Tonight
Showers. Risk of a thunderstorm early this evening. Wind southwest 20 km/h gusting to 40 becoming northwest 20 gusting to 40 this evening. Low 9.
Friday
A few showers ending in the afternoon then cloudy. Wind north 30 km/h gusting to 50. High 15. UV index 5 or moderate.
Friday night
Cloudy. Wind north 20 km/h. Low 7.
